The acclaimed nineteenth-century American author draws on her experiences living in Venice in this short story collection. Constance Fenimore Woolson’s reputation as a great American novelist has only increased as new generations have discovered her works. Known for fiction that evokes the Great Lakes region of her youth, Woolson later traveled to Europe and eventually settled in Venice. This period resulted in a series of travel sketches as well as two posthumously published story collections. Along with the title story, this collection includes “A Transplanted Boy, ” “A Florentine Experiment, ” “A Waitress, ” and “At the Chateau of Corinne.”
